[QUOTE="spardo62, post: 170003, member: 516"] I am kind of on the fence in this argument. I agree that the passing game is the strength of our offense and with the matchups we have had thus far this year, this has played into the weakness of the opposing defenses. As a result, our gameplans have been pass heavy. I controlled passing game can in many ways take the place of the run, however, it is also much riskier than an effective run game(incompletions stopping the clock, interceptions, etc.) At some point this season, GB will have to establish at least an average running game, as they will face matchups not favorable to heavy passing. They will also find situations where it is prudent to run time off the clock through the ground or need to pound a yard or two on the ground in a critical situation. I do not seeing our running game being above average at any point this year, but hopefully with the young backs maturing and hopefully Morency returning we can feature a more balanced or possibly run heavy attack when situations warrant at some point this season and not be exposed as lacking the tools to pull this off.
